Pin Some Glamour to Your Coat
I made this pin out of a piece of .99 clearance craft item. All I had to do was glue (with strong glue) a pin back on it and attach to my winter coat.
Voila! It was so easy to do and I have gotten a lot of compliments on it. Reminds me of how back in the day women always had pins attached to their coats. It's a trick that can add color, whimsy or elegance to your outfit.
The pin (which didn't photograph well for some reason!) is colorful enough that people think it's a spring accessory. If that's all it takes to bring on spring, I say Yea!

Creativity Tip No. 38
Haul out your summer jewelry!
The locusts are strumming, the songbirds have stopped singing and there are mums for sale at the big box stores. It can only mean one thing: Summer is drawing to a close.
I have made a conscious decision to wear as much of my summer jewelry as I can, as often as I can in the next days. If I could wear two sets of earrings at a time, I would be tempted. Too soon I will be putting this colorful stuff away and replacing it with the more conservative jewelry of fall.
Gone will be the white capris and the white sandals and the lightweight evening bags. Gone will be my pink (with blue trim) shoes and my mint green walking shoes. Back to black and brown and navy and gray, which I love, but doesn't it seem like we wear those colors more than enough?
I hope you will take this hint and start wearing all of those whimsical items you cherish and wear only in the summer. Enjoy them while you can, even if you have to make a smiley face with them!
